Biography

Brenda Gordon, 8 April 1944, New York City, New York, USA. Russell began singing at an early age, encouraged by her mother, Cinnamon Sharpe, who was a singer. While still a child, she moved to Toronto, Canada. Taking up singing as a career, she married a musician, Brian Russell, and they worked together in Canada before relocating to Los Angeles in the early 70s. For some time they worked as session musicians, also playing gigs and recording in a jazzier context. After their divorce, she retained the same surname and released her first albums with a major label, A&M Records. Russell had meanwhile been developing as a songwriter, producing many tuneful works, sometimes in collaboration other times single-handedly. Among her songs are "Beware Of What You Want" (recorded by Anita Pointer of the Pointer Sisters), "Please Pardon Me" (Chaka Khan with Rufus), and "Dinner With Gershwin" (Donna Summer).
